For most federal student loan types, after you graduate, leave school, or drop below half-time enrollment, you have a six-month grace period (sometimes nine months for Perkins Loans) before you must begin making payments. WebMay 2, 2024 · You have the option to defer for seven years. 2. Refinancing. Refinancing is when you take out a new loan with a new lender for a lower interest rate than the one you currently have. The new lender purchases your old loans and then issues you a new loan at an interest rate that reflects your financial fitness.
